Chapter One: The Forging of a Giant: Early Years and Foundations
The story of Howmet Aerospace, a titan in the specialized world of advanced engineered products, doesn't begin with the roar of a jet engine or the sleek gleam of a spacecraft. Instead, its origins are rooted in the more terrestrial, yet equally complex, domain of metallurgy and the burgeoning industrial landscape of the early 20th century. To understand Howmet's present, one must journey back to its formative years, a period characterized by foundational innovations and strategic foresight that would ultimately lay the bedrock for its future ascent into the S&P 500.
The narrative truly begins with the establishment of Austenal Laboratories in 1929. Founded by Reiner W. Erdle and Dr. Walter P. T. Wells, Austenal initially focused on a rather unglamorous, though undeniably crucial, product: dental alloys and surgical implants. While far removed from aerospace, this early venture into precision casting and specialized alloys was serendipitous. The rigorous demands of biocompatibility and intricate design for medical applications inadvertently fostered a culture of meticulous engineering and material science expertise that would prove invaluable in later decades. The company quickly gained a reputation for its pioneering work in cobalt-chromium alloys, particularly for Vitallium, a revolutionary material for dental prosthetics and orthopedic implants due to its strength and corrosion resistance. This early success, though in a different field, demonstrated Austenal's innate capability for material innovation and precision manufacturing.
As the world teetered on the brink of profound technological shifts, particularly in aviation, Austenal's specialized knowledge began to attract attention beyond the medical community. The Second World War, a crucible of rapid technological advancement, significantly accelerated this shift. The urgent need for high-performance components for military aircraft, especially for the nascent jet engine technology, presented both a challenge and an unprecedented opportunity. Traditional machining methods struggled to produce the intricate, heat-resistant parts required for these powerful new engines. This is where Austenal's expertise in investment casting, a process also known as lost-wax casting, became critical.
Investment casting, an ancient technique refined for modern industrial application, allowed for the production of complex shapes with high dimensional accuracy and excellent surface finish, using materials that were difficult or impossible to machine. Austenal had already mastered this art for dental and surgical applications, and now, they were poised to apply it to a far more demanding arena. The ability to cast intricate turbine blades and other critical jet engine components from superalloys, which could withstand extreme temperatures and stresses, was a game-changer. This pivotal moment marked Austenal's decisive entry into the aerospace industry, a sector that would eventually become its defining focus.
The post-war era brought both opportunity and strategic realignments. As the aerospace industry matured, so too did the demand for more sophisticated materials and manufacturing processes. Austenal, with its proven track record, was well-positioned to capitalize on this expanding market. However, even the most innovative companies sometimes benefit from new ownership and fresh perspectives. In 1959, Howe Sound Company, a diversified mining and manufacturing firm, acquired Austenal. This acquisition was a significant turning point, providing Austenal with greater financial resources and a broader corporate infrastructure, enabling further expansion and investment in research and development.
Howe Sound Company, though primarily known for its mining operations, had a vision for growth beyond its traditional core. The acquisition of Austenal signaled a strategic move into advanced manufacturing, recognizing the immense potential of the precision casting technologies Austenal had cultivated. It was a synergy of industrial strength and specialized expertise. The combined entity, while maintaining the Austenal name for its precision casting division, began to integrate its operations and strategic planning. This period saw increased investment in facility upgrades, expansion of production capacity, and a redoubling of efforts in material science research, specifically aimed at developing even more advanced alloys for aerospace applications.
The 1960s were a period of rapid technological evolution, particularly in commercial aviation. Jet travel became more widespread, driving demand for more efficient and reliable aircraft. This, in turn, fueled the need for lighter, stronger, and more durable engine components. Austenal, now a key part of Howe Sound Company, was at the forefront of meeting these demands. Their engineers and metallurgists worked tirelessly to push the boundaries of superalloy technology, developing new compositions and improving casting techniques. The precision and quality of their components became highly sought after by leading aerospace manufacturers, solidifying their reputation as a critical supplier in the burgeoning jet age.
The evolving identity of the company reflected its expanding ambitions. In 1968, Howe Sound Company merged with Pechiney, a French industrial conglomerate with significant interests in aluminum production. This merger led to the formation of Howmet Corporation, a name that combined elements of "Howe" and "Pechiney Metals." This new corporate structure brought together diverse expertise, from mining and primary metals to advanced manufacturing, creating a more integrated and formidable entity. The "Howmet" moniker, though new, quickly became synonymous with high-quality metal products, particularly in the precision casting domain. The fusion of these entities provided even greater access to capital and global markets, propelling the company onto a larger stage.
Under the Howmet Corporation umbrella, the precision casting division continued its dedicated focus on aerospace. The late 1960s and early 1970s witnessed significant advancements in jet engine design, with a constant push for higher thrust-to-weight ratios and improved fuel efficiency. This directly translated into a demand for even more sophisticated turbine components capable of operating under increasingly extreme conditions. Howmet's investment in advanced manufacturing processes, such as directional solidification and single-crystal casting, proved crucial during this era. These revolutionary casting techniques allowed for the creation of turbine blades with enhanced creep resistance and fatigue strength, essential for the demanding environment within a jet engine.
